SlowMo therapy is a novel innovative therapy that has been developed for treating paranoid thoughts in people experiencing psychosis, reveals a new study.
The new clinical trial is from King's College London's Institute of Psychiatry, Psychology, & Neuroscience, in collaboration with Oxford University, Oxford Health NHS Foundation Trust, Sussex University, and Sussex Partnership NHS Foundation Trust.
In research published in
JAMA Psychiatry, participants of the SlowMo therapy trial had eight face-to-face therapy sessions with support from an interactive web platform and app. The app, designed in collaboration with people experiencing psychosis and the Royal College of Art, is used outside the clinic to help individuals feel safer in daily life.
